Black Messy Textured Shaggy Lob with Center Part and Brunette Tips

Styling Tips:
- Prep hair by applying a texturizing product and thermal protectant to damp hair before blow-drying and styling.
- Create a center part and comb hair into the desired direction.
- Then, use your fingers to rough dry hair, helping to accentuate your hair’s natural texture. Use your fingers to comb through and slightly tousle hair. Remember, to hold the dryer at a downwards angle to hair.
- When hair is dry, apply a dry texture powder or dry shampoo to your roots and and use your fingers to gently scrunch your roots and build texture.
- After blowout, use a large barrel curling rod, on low heat, to bend random pieces of hair around your head. To bend hair, wrap a small section of hair around the wand, one time. Heat hair on wand for about 10 seconds and then slowly pull the wand downwards out of hair. Start each bend at varying distances down each strand of hair you bend. When bending hair, be sure to bend your front, face-framing layers, away form your face.
- After curling hair, spritz the ends of hair with a dry texture, finishing spray and use your fingers to gently tousle and style hair as desired.
